Swansea City manager Steve Cooper said there will be transfer talks with Andre Ayew at the end of the season to decide his future.
Ayew joined the Swans on a three-year deal from West Ham United in 2018, and he is in the final year of his contract at the club.
Ahead of their final game of the season on Wednesday, Cooper disclosed that the Ghana international is focused on helping Swansea City make the playoff spot as they target victory against Reading first before discussing his future.
"I'm sure we'll have that conversation again, but now it's just about Wednesday,” Cooper was quoted as saying by Wales Online.
